Intelligence, guided by kindness, is the highest wisdom. . . .
Interpretation
True wisdom is the combination of intelligence and kindness.
In this quote, Robert Green Ingersoll emphasizes that intelligence alone is not sufficient for true wisdom; it must be accompanied by kindness. This suggests that the highest form of wisdom embraces compassion and understanding, highlighting the importance of being considerate and humane in our thought processes and decisions.
